Abstract

In order to inhibit a gasket ( 1 ) adhered to a plate body such as a separator ( 3 ) of a fuel battery or the like from being adversely affected by an elution component from an adhesion means, the gasket has a main lip ( 11 ), a back surface seal portion ( 12 ) formed in a back surface of the main lip and closely contacted with a separator (a plate body to be adhered) ( 3 ), an adhesion portion ( 14 ) arranged in a position in an opposite side to a space (S) to be sealed with respect to the back surface seal portion ( 12 ) and adhered to a bottom portion ( 31 a ) of a gasket installation groove ( 31 ) of the separator ( 3 ) via an adhesive agent ( 2 ), and an adhesive agent sump ( 15 ) formed between the back surface seal portion ( 12 ) and the adhesion portion ( 14 ) and holding an excess adhesive agent ( 2 a ).

Claims

exact text as granted — not AI-modified
1 . A gasket adhered to a plate body, comprising: 
 a back surface seal portion which is closely contacted with the plate body to be adhered; and    an adhesion portion adhered to said plate body to be adhered via an adhesion means at a position in an opposite side to a space to be sealed with respect to the back surface seal portion.    
   
   
       2 . The gasket as claimed in  claim 1 , wherein the back surface seal portion is formed in a back surface of a main lip.  
   
   
       3 . The gasket as claimed in  claim 1 , wherein the adhesion means is constituted by an adhesive agent, and an adhesive agent sump holding an excess adhesive agent is provided between the back surface seal portion and the adhesion portion.  
   
   
       4 . The gasket as claimed in  claim 1 , wherein the back surface seal portion is closely contacted with a bottom portion of a gasket installation groove formed in the plate body to be adhered.  
   
   
       5 . A gasket, wherein a gasket lip is integrally provided in an insulation layer interposed between separators of a fuel battery, and the insulation layer is adhered to a separator via an adhesion means in a region in an opposite side to a space to be sealed with respect to said gasket lip.  
   
   
       6 . The gasket as claimed in  claim 5 , wherein a gasket lip made of the same material as the insulation layer is integrally formed in the insulation layer.
